Recent Developments at CBS
In October 2023, CBS announced its ambitious plans to expand its streaming service, Paramount+, by integrating live sports and exclusive content that appeals to its core demographics. With a significant rise in digital viewership, CBS aims to seize the opportunity to enhance its streaming portfolio, making live events more accessible to its audience.
Additionally, CBS has announced several new scripted series and renewed fan-favourite shows in response to viewer demand, aiming to strengthen its prime-time lineup. This also includes strategic partnerships with established digital platforms to tap into younger audiences, a demographic that has gravitated towards on-demand viewing.
